I have a "Dropbox Basic Free" plan, which was set up by a condo board secretary.  When I took over her position, she gave me access as "owner".  One of our board members can no longer gain access to Dropbox. When she tries to get in, it says something to the effect of 'oops something is wrong'.  I was going to remove her access and then give her access again, hoping that would fix the problem.  When I try to remove her access, it says "Member still has access.  The member has access through a parent folder".  What am I doing wrong?

Hi @Barb E, I'd be happy to look into this! 

 

It sounds like a member of a shared folder you're part of, has issues accessing the folder, right? 

 

We had a scheduled maintenance a few hours ago, which might have caused a temporary hiccup. Could this be the issue there? 

 

I'd suggest you ask the member to try again using a different browser altogether. In any case, if the issue remains, let me know.
